What I mean is that the pressure change is much greater going up from 8ft than going up the same 8ft from 80ft, thereby exaggerating any mishandling of air in suit .. still, I understand you wouldn't take just the average Joe Blow there.
No weight checks, In pool I wore 6 lbs more than I use for a 7mm suit in the ocean, as instructed (way heavy) ... For the drysuit ocean dive, I added 2 lbs more to that, as instructed (heavy)
... the weight checks can and will be done on future dives, and I suspect that maybe 18, 19lbs will be good for the ocean
